Output 958f053f5da0400896add89d358460678af10f0fca92dc837a16fc339739aa5e:0

value
81371653
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abd403372cfa9a17bc08a1f5610718c0d515926c OP_EQUAL
address
3HMZTEjwkxruCp3Y8CBD2Q8M1qzPNg2TEw
transaction
958f053f5da0400896add89d358460678af10f0fca92dc837a16fc339739aa5e
spent
true